﻿<?xml version="1.0" encoding="utf-8"?><rss x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ance" xmlns:xsd="http://www.w3.org/2001/XMLSchema" version="2.0"><channel><title>SQLServerCentral.com Content tagged T-SQL, SQL Server 7, 2000, Performance Tuning and Scaling</title><link>http://www.sqlservercentral.com/</link><description>Content tagged T-SQL, SQL Server 7, 2000, Performance Tuning and Scaling posted on SQLServerCentral.com</description><language>en-us</language><ttl>360</ttl><managingEditor>sjones@sqlservercentral.com (Steve Jones)</managingEditor><item><title>Is a Temporary Table Really Necessary?</title><description>In this article Randy Dyness shows you how to avoid temp tables whenever to maximize the performance of your queries.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/temptabl/662/</guid><pubDate>2008/05/30</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/temptabl/662/</link></item><item><title>Tracing Deadlocks</title><description>New Author! Deadlocks aren&amp;#39;t the most common problem but they happen they can really degrade performance. Shiv works through how to nail down what is causing the deadlock.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/tracingdeadlocks/1324/</guid><pubDate>2007/04/06</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/tracingdeadlocks/1324/</link></item><item><title>Table Variables</title><description>New author Jambu Krishnamurthy brings us a look at table variables and how they differ from temporary tables in SQL Server 2000.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/2691/</guid><pubDate>2006/11/21</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/2691/</link></item><item><title>Is a Temporary Table Really Necessary?</title><description>In this article Randy Dyness shows you how to avoid temp tables whenever to maximize the performance of your queries.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/temptabl/662/</guid><pubDate>2008/05/30</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/temptabl/662/</link></item><item><title>Troubleshooting SQL Server with the Sysperfinfo Table</title><description>Joe discusses why he prefers command line tools over GUI, then launches into a how-to about querying sysperfinfo to resolve performance issues. Couple nice sample queries included!


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/troubleshootingsqlserverwiththesysperfinfotable/987/</guid><pubDate>2006/04/21</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/troubleshootingsqlserverwiththesysperfinfotable/987/</link></item><item><title>Stored Procedure vs Triggers</title><description>Performance tuning is an ongoing battle in SQL Server, but having a little knowledge up front when designing an application can greatly reduce the efforts. Do you know which performs better: stored procedures or triggers? There aren&amp;#39;t many places where the two are interchangeable, but knowing the impacts of each might change the way you build an application. Read about this analysis by Vijaya Kumar.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/storedprocedurevstriggers/1449/</guid><pubDate>2006/03/31</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/storedprocedurevstriggers/1449/</link></item><item><title>Measuring SQL Performance</title><description>One thing that often amazes me is that many SQL Server developers do not actually measure the performance of their queries. Many of them thought that you needed external tools, more or less complicated, to run against your server, and they did not have the time or inclination to learn and try these. This article will describe a couple of much easier methods of measuring performance of queries.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/measuringperformance/1323/</guid><pubDate>2005/12/23</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/measuringperformance/1323/</link></item><item><title>Execution Plans</title><description>How many of you use Execution Plans to tune your queries? Do you understand the impact of different indexes? Mr. Vijayakumar looks at his experiments with different types of indexes and their effects on the execution plan use. A great article for those of you that want to learn more about how you can tune your server for better performance.



</description><guid>http://www.sqlservercentral.com/articles/Administering/executionplans/1345/</guid><pubDate>2005/10/07</pubDate><link>http://www.sqlservercentral.com/articles/Administering/executionplans/1345/</link></item><item><title>Stored Procedures and Caching</title><description>One of the biggest performance gains built into SQL Server is the stored procedure. In this article by Brian Kelley, he shows you how to fully utilize, debug and monitor the caching of such objects.

</description><guid>http://www.sqlservercentral.com/articles/Administering/procedurecache/591/</guid><pubDate>2004/11/19</pubDate><link>http://www.sqlservercentral.com/articles/Administering/procedurecache/591/</link></item><item><title>Stored Procedure vs Triggers</title><description>Performance tuning is an ongoing battle in SQL Server, but having a little knowledge up front when designing an application can greatly reduce the efforts. Do you know which performs better: stored procedures or triggers? There aren&amp;#39;t many places where the two are interchangeable, but knowing the impacts of each might change the way you build an application. Read about this analysis by Vijaya Kumar.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/storedprocedurevstriggers/1449/</guid><pubDate>2006/03/31</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/storedprocedurevstriggers/1449/</link></item><item><title>Seven Showplan Red Flags</title><description>SQL Server showplan is a great tool for analyzing queries and determining whether or not more performance tuning needs to be done. However working with showplan can be confusing and it takes some practice to learn the ins and outs of what is occurring. Joseph Sack looks at showplan and seven of the main things that he is aware of when looking at the results. If you&amp;#39;ve rarely or never used showplan, this is a great article to get started in learning how an experienced DBA views the output.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/sevenshowplanredflags/1425/</guid><pubDate>2004/07/15</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/sevenshowplanredflags/1425/</link></item><item><title>Overview of Performance</title><description>How can you tell if your code if performing well? Do you know what you want to look for when starting to analyze code? Here&amp;#39;s an article from Leo Peysakhovich that looks at some of the things that you can use at a high level to improve the performance of your code.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/overviewofperformance/1350/</guid><pubDate>2004/05/11</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/overviewofperformance/1350/</link></item><item><title>Execution Plans</title><description>How many of you use Execution Plans to tune your queries? Do you understand the impact of different indexes? Mr. Vijayakumar looks at his experiments with different types of indexes and their effects on the execution plan use. A great article for those of you that want to learn more about how you can tune your server for better performance.



</description><guid>http://www.sqlservercentral.com/articles/Administering/executionplans/1345/</guid><pubDate>2005/10/07</pubDate><link>http://www.sqlservercentral.com/articles/Administering/executionplans/1345/</link></item><item><title>Tracing Deadlocks</title><description>New Author! Deadlocks aren&amp;#39;t the most common problem but they happen they can really degrade performance. Shiv works through how to nail down what is causing the deadlock.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/tracingdeadlocks/1324/</guid><pubDate>2007/04/06</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/tracingdeadlocks/1324/</link></item><item><title>Measuring SQL Performance</title><description>One thing that often amazes me is that many SQL Server developers do not actually measure the performance of their queries. Many of them thought that you needed external tools, more or less complicated, to run against your server, and they did not have the time or inclination to learn and try these. This article will describe a couple of much easier methods of measuring performance of queries.


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/measuringperformance/1323/</guid><pubDate>2005/12/23</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/measuringperformance/1323/</link></item><item><title>Dealing With Changing Data</title><description>As Chris points out, in most applications these days you end up having to go with optimistic locking, which presents a few challenges. Chris works through the list of options. If you&amp;#39;re building web/disconnected apps and need anything besides last update wins, this one is for you.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/dealingwithchangingdata/1233/</guid><pubDate>2003/12/19</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/dealingwithchangingdata/1233/</link></item><item><title>Scaling Out</title><description>Kumar discusses the differences between scale up and scale out, then does a very good walk through of how to build a scale out solution.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/scalingout/1209/</guid><pubDate>2003/12/03</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ning+and+Scaling/scalingout/1209/</link></item><item><title>A Methodology for Determining Fill Factors</title><description>New Author! Jeff had some questions about fill factors - but no answers! He did some work and came up with a set of recommendations for how and when to set your fill factors to something other than the default.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/amethodologyfordeterminingfillfactors/1195/</guid><pubDate>2003/11/20</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/amethodologyfordeterminingfillfactors/1195/</link></item><item><title>Who Cares about FillFactor?</title><description>New Author! The first of two articles this week on fill factors, this article looks at the impact fill factor can have on performance and shows you the key tools and counters you use to assess the impact of changes to fill factor.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/whocaresaboutfillfactor/1196/</guid><pubDate>2003/11/19</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/whocaresaboutfillfactor/1196/</link></item><item><title>Displaying Execution Plans</title><description>Randy starts a multiple part series on tuning queries. We&amp;#39;ve asked Randy to really start from scratch and walk through the process. This week he takes a look at viewing query plans in Query Analyzer.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/displayingexecutionplans/1103/</guid><pubDate>2003/08/19</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/displayingexecutionplans/1103/</link></item><item><title>Monitoring Performance</title><description>Vicktor has a bunch of scripts he uses to monitor performance, he explains why he built them and how to use them. Good coverage of the different reasons for slow performance.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/monitoringperformance/1007/</guid><pubDate>2003/06/09</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/monitoringperformance/1007/</link></item><item><title>Troubleshooting SQL Server with the Sysperfinfo Table</title><description>Joe discusses why he prefers command line tools over GUI, then launches into a how-to about querying sysperfinfo to resolve performance issues. Couple nice sample queries included!


</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/troubleshootingsqlserverwiththesysperfinfotable/987/</guid><pubDate>2006/04/21</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/troubleshootingsqlserverwiththesysperfinfotable/987/</link></item><item><title>Auto Close and Auto Shrink - Just Don't</title><description>New author! Mike Pearson discusses how auto close was at the root of a performance problem he was troubleshooting, how you can check your servers easily, and discusses why both auto close and auto shrink are bad ideas in a production environment.

</description><guid>http://www.sqlservercentral.com/articles/Administering/autocloseandautoshrinkjustdont/984/</guid><pubDate>2003/05/05</pubDate><link>http://www.sqlservercentral.com/articles/Administering/autocloseandautoshrinkjustdont/984/</link></item><item><title>Review of SQL 2000 Fast Answers</title><description>A monster book at 980 pages, it&amp;#39;s written in &amp;#39;how-to&amp;#39; format and has a ton of good material. Andy gave it the once over for us and reports back - see what he thinks!

</description><guid>http://www.sqlservercentral.com/articles/Installation/reviewofsql2000fastanswers/959/</guid><pubDate>2003/04/18</pubDate><link>http://www.sqlservercentral.com/articles/Installation/reviewofsql2000fastanswers/959/</link></item><item><title>Identifying performance issues using Profiler</title><description>It is always better to be proactive than reactive, when it comes to identifying and eliminating SQL Server performance issues. This article shows you how to analyze the data gathered by Profiler, to identify the performance issues. This article also provides four generic stored procedures for analyzing Profiler output.

</description><guid>http://www.sqlservercentral.com/redirect/articles/858/</guid><pubDate>2003/04/01</pubDate><link>http://www.sqlservercentral.com/redirect/articles/858/</link></item><item><title>Analyzing and Optimizing T-SQL Query Performance on SQL Server</title><description>This white paper discusses the basics of indexes, such as density and selectivity, effects of many versus few indexes, long versus short keys, covering indexes, and how the SQL Server optimizer chooses indexes</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/938/</guid><pubDate>2003/03/14</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/938/</link></item><item><title>What is the search order for Procedures prefixed sp_?</title><description>In this article, James Travis covers a common performance topic of prefixing stored procedures sp_. Does it really slow down performance?

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/sp_performance/850/</guid><pubDate>2002/11/14</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/sp_performance/850/</link></item><item><title>Performance Adding Hints</title><description>During the process of performance tuning queries and stored procedures there comes a time when you will notice that the execution plan selected by SQL Server is not the best plan.  On occasion, everything you try doesnt cause SQL Server to choose the best way to execute your code. These are the times when hints can improve performance.

</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/performanceaddinghints/795/</guid><pubDate>2002/09/10</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/performanceaddinghints/795/</link></item><item><title>Using Bitwise Operators to Boost Performance</title><description>Bitwise operators can be challenging to manage at first. However, with practice and patience, and under the right conditions, these operators can provide remarkable performance improvements in production environments. This article will compare two methods of accomplishing the same output, one with a normalized model and the other with bitwise operators.
</description><guid>http://www.sqlservercentral.com/articles/Performance+Tuning/usingbitmaskoperators/790/</guid><pubDate>2002/09/05</pubDate><link>http://www.sqlservercentral.com/articles/Performance+Tuning/usingbitmaskoperators/790/</link></item><item><title>Interact with SQL Server's Data and Procedure Cache</title><description>This article briefly discusses SQL Server&amp;#39;s data and procedure cache and shows you the common Transact-SQL statements/command and system tables that you can use to interact with the cache through Transact-SQL.
</description><guid>http://www.sqlservercentral.com/articles/Administering/cache/766/</guid><pubDate>2002/08/15</pubDate><link>http://www.sqlservercentral.com/articles/Administering/cache/766/</link></item></channel></rss>